At the 2025 American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) National Conference & Exhibition in Denver, more than 90 pediatricians, pediatric subspecialists and trainees from across the country were recognized for their outstanding contributions to advocacy, practice and research — all advancing the care of children every day. Those honored included six department of Pediatrics Faculty from Baylor and Texas Children’s Drs. Gina Aloisio, Heather Crouse, Neha Dhawan, Noel Mensah-Bonsu, Doug Moodie and Robert Schulman.

Among the more than 10,000 attendees, the Department of Pediatrics was proudly represented with an exceptional presence. Over 60 faculty members and trainees participated in this year’s conference, contributing their expertise through oral and poster presentations, leading workshops, and engaging in collaborative discussions that highlighted the depth and innovative spirit of our department.

In addition to the academic contributions, the department hosted a vibrant reception that drew a remarkable turnout of current and former faculty, fellows, and alumni from Baylor College of Medicine and Texas Children’s Hospital. The event offered a wonderful opportunity to reconnect, reflect on shared accomplishments, and celebrate the collective dedication to advancing pediatric care, research and education.

“Our presence at the AAP conference is a true reflection of the breadth and depth of expertise within our Department of Pediatrics,” said Dr. Lara Shekerdemian, Pediatrician-in-Chief and Chair of the Department. “It also showcases the meaningful impact our faculty continue to have on the field. I could not be prouder of our team and the remarkable work they are doing to advance and shape the future of pediatric medicine.”

This past July we all watched with heavy hearts as the news unfolded about the catastrophic floods in Central Texas. We quickly deployed tools and resources to employees and offered community support. 

We heard from many of our employees and supporters about their desire to assist those dealing with this tragedy, and we created the Texas Children’s Central Texas Flood Hope Fund to provide support and resources to those impacted by the storm.

Through 1,047 donations, we’ve raised an incredible $350,000–52% coming from Texas, 17 percent from the Houston city limits and an impressive 85% coming from first-time Texas Children’s donors. 

The amazing support from our donors will fund our vision to build a long-term response to help camps across Texas—and beyond—prepare for and recover from disasters. Led by Dr. Brent Kaziny, a national expert in pediatric emergency preparedness, Texas Children’s is developing scalable programs and partnerships with organizations. Dr. Kaziny is the Principal Investigator for the third pediatric disaster care center of excellence, the Gulf 7 Pediatric Disaster Network and, on a national level, serves as the Co-Director of the Disaster Domain for the Emergency Medical Services for Children – Innovations and Improvement Center, the Vice-Chair of the AAP’s Council on Children and Disaster, and a voting member of the National Advisory Committee on Children and Disasters.  His experience and expertise ensure these programs are grounded in national best practices and tailored to the unique needs of children.

Extending our care beyond the bedside helps bring our mission to life.

We’re proud to celebrate one of our own, Morgan Fischer, BSN, RNC-OB, C-EFM, Pavilion for Women Labor & Delivery nurse, who has been named a 2025 National Magnet Nurse of the Year for Transformational Leadership by the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C).

This prestigious national award honors nurses who demonstrate exceptional leadership, innovation and a commitment to advancing patient care. Morgan earned this recognition for advancing the Texas Children’s anti-human trafficking program, helping providers better identify and support vulnerable patients. She accepted the award last week at the Magnet & Pathway Conference in Atlanta as one of only five nurses nationwide to receive this honor.

After joining Texas Children’s in 2021, Morgan brought together a multidisciplinary task force to create a standardized screening and response process. The program includes a specialized screening tool in EPIC, system-wide education and clear pathways for connecting patients to support. Texas ranks second in the nation for reported cases of human trafficking, with more than 1,300 cases identified in 2024, according to the National Human Trafficking Hotline — underscoring the impact of Morgan’s leadership and advocacy.

“We are thrilled to celebrate Morgan receiving one of the highest honors in nursing excellence,” said Dr. Jackie Ward, DNP, RN, NEA-BC, System Chief Nurse Executive and Senior Vice President at Texas Children’s. “She is a role model, a change agent and a true leader whose influence has made a lasting impact on our organization and the patients we are privileged to serve.”

“I am blessed to be in a unique position where my passion for helping vulnerable women and my nursing career in labor and delivery intersect,” said Morgan. “I encourage other nurses to be a voice for vulnerable patients and an agent of change where you work. We nurses may be the only people they feel safe turning to for help.”

This national recognition celebrates more than Morgan’s impact alone. It reflects the culture of excellence and support that empowers Texas Children’s nurses to lead lasting change and deliver extraordinary care every day — a true example of our HEART values in action.
